While there's no hard-and-fast timeline, it's best to complete and record your assignment as soon as possible. The sooner it’s done, the sooner everyone’s on the same page!
If you skip this step, you run the risk of confusion down the road. A trademark that's not recorded may lead to disputes over ownership, so it's wise to dot your i's and cross your t's!
Yes, you can assign a trademark even if you're not a registered business. Just remember, the trademark should still be valid and yours to assign.
You’ll want to file your trademark assignment with the United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O). It's like sending a letter to notify them of your brand's new owner!
You'll typically need an assignment agreement that outlines the transfer details, plus proof of the trademark registration. Think of it as the paperwork that seals the deal!
If your trademark is registered and not subject to any legal issues, you should be good to go! It's always a good idea to check the specifics of your situation, though.
A trademark assignment is when you officially transfer ownership of a trademark from one party to another. It's important in Bakersfield because it helps businesses protect their brand and identity in the marketplace.
